首页 > 生活杂谈 > frameset(如何使用frameset创建网页布局)

frameset(如何使用frameset创建网页布局)

如何使用frameset创建网页布局

了解frameset

Frameset是一种HTML元素,用于创建具有多个窗口(或框架)的页面布局。每个框架可以显示不同的HTML文档或网页。

Frameset可以帮助我们在网页中实现分栏或分区,以提供更好的页面布局和导航。

创建Frameset

要创建一个Frameset布局,我们需要使用<frameset>元素,它是<html>元素的直接子元素。

例如,我们可以使用以下代码创建一个拥有两个框架的Frameset布局:

frameset(如何使用frameset创建网页布局)

``` ```

在上面的示例中,我们使用两个<frame>元素来定义两个框架(左边的框架和右边的框架),并分别指定了它们要显示的HTML文档的URL。

我们还使用了<frameset>元素的cols属性来定义框架的列数和宽度比例。在这个例子中,我们将两个框架的宽度设置为相等的50%。

frameset(如何使用frameset创建网页布局)

在Frameset中添加页面

要在Frameset的框架中加载页面,我们需要使用<frame>元素,并使用src属性来指定页面的URL。

例如,我们可以在左边的框架中加载一个名为\"left.html\"的页面,并在右边的框架中加载一个名为\"right.html\"的页面。

frameset(如何使用frameset创建网页布局)

在加载页面时,我们可以使用<frame>元素的name属性来命名每个框架。这样,我们可以在其他框架或链接中引用特定的框架。

以下是一个示例代码来加载页面:

``` ```

在上面的示例中,我们将页面加载到名为\"left\"和\"right\"的框架中。这使得其他框架或链接可以通过这些名称来访问特定的框架。

Frameset的优缺点

Frameset布局有一些优点和缺点,我们应该在使用它之前考虑这些因素。

优点:

1. 允许在一个网页中显示多个独立的内容,提供了更好的页面布局和导航。

2. 可以同步加载多个不同的HTML文档或网页。

缺点:

1. 页面加载时间可能会延长,因为每个框架都需要加载它自己的文档。

2. 搜索引擎可能无法正确解析Frameset布局,导致网页的SEO(搜索引擎优化)受到影响。

3. 无法直接在每个框架中使用一些新的HTML5元素和功能。

替代方案

由于Frameset布局的一些缺点,现在更常见的做法是使用CSS的布局技术来创建网页布局。

CSS提供了一种更灵活的方式来控制网页的布局,并且可以避免Frameset布局可能带来的一些问题。

使用CSS,我们可以创建自适应布局、响应式设计和更好的SEO优化。

以下是使用CSS Flexbox布局的示例代码:

```
Navigation
Content
```

在上面的示例中,我们使用CSS Flexbox布局来创建一个具有导航和内容区域的网页布局。通过定义.container、.left和.right类,我们可以控制整个布局的样式和宽度。

CSS布局技术提供了更多的灵活性和控制力,同时还可以避免Frameset布局可能引起的一些问题。

总结

Frameset是一种创建多窗口页面布局的HTML元素,可以帮助我们实现分栏或分区的网页布局和导航。

然而,由于Frameset布局的一些缺点,如加载时间延长和SEO问题,现在更常见的做法是使用CSS的布局技术来创建网页布局。

通过使用CSS Flexbox等技术,我们可以创建更灵活和可控的网页布局,同时避免Frameset布局可能引起的问题。

版权声明:《frameset(如何使用frameset创建网页布局)》文章主要来源于网络,不代表本网站立场,不承担相关法律责任,如涉及版权问题,请发送邮件至2509906388@qq.com举报,我们会在第一时间进行处理。本文文章链接:http://www.leixd.com/shzt/3501.html

frameset(如何使用frameset创建网页布局)的相关推荐